Man Utd striker Rasmus Hojlund drops exciting injury update ahead of Tottenham clash

Ramsus Hojlund could be playing for Manchester United very soon

Marcus Chan

Marcus Chan

google discoverFollow us on Google Discover

Manchester United’s new signing, Rasmus Hojlund has dropped a huge clue with his latest Instagram post.

The 20-year-old completed his big-money move from Serie A side Atalanta to United earlier in the month, and his debut could be on the horizon.

After signing for the club, manager Erik ten Hag said Hojlund was not ready to make his debut just yet.

He said: “As we said previously, he [Rasmus Hojlund] had a small issue. He's not on the levels where our players are in this moment so we have to train him.

“The prognosis [is] difficult always to say. We are confident and we are positive. First of all we have chosen a striker and we are really happy with our choice.”

However, ahead of their Premier League clash against Tottenham Hotspur this weekend, Hojlund himself has taken to Instagram to tease fans.

He posted a picture of himself in training, with a captain that reads: “Soon”, along with the devil emoji.

It has been reported that Hojlund will cost United a fee of £72 million.

After signing for the club, the Danish international said: “I think winning is the most important. I always go onto the pitch with the mentality of winning and of course, my role is to score goals and help with what the manager wants.

“So if that's hold-up play, if that's scoring goals, if that's pressing, these are some things, I want to do all of them.”

He added: “[I’m] physical, passionate, and let's go with fast.

“In Atalanta, we played a lot off the sides as well. As a wide striker, you would say [it’s about] build-up play, hold-up play but, when I'm with the national team, I'm more of the target nine, an inside-the-box striker.

“So it's definitely two different kind of roles that I've had before so I hope that I can fit into the system.”
